What is an AI Gateway?
An AI Gateway is a software component that acts as an intermediary between AI services and the applications that consume them. It provides a standardized interface for accessing AI services, handles authentication, and manages the lifecycle of AI models. The primary functions of an AI Gateway include:
- Model Management: Centralized storage and management of AI models.
- Authentication: Ensuring secure access to AI services.
- Throttling: Controlling the rate of requests to prevent overloading of AI services.
- Data Transformation: Converting input data into a format suitable for AI services and vice versa.
The Role of API Gateway
While AI Gateway is a term often used interchangeably with API Gateway, there is a subtle difference between the two. An API Gateway is a broader concept that can handle various types of services, including AI services, web services, and microservices. It provides a single entry point for all services, handles routing, and provides a unified security and access control mechanism.
